Frage

Wir sind mit Live für unsere Records Management und wenn ein Benutzer einen Ordner mit verlorener von Unterordnern bewegt präsentiert es eine Sperre für die Datenbank und verlangsamt das gesamte System nach unten. Dispite viele Warnungen, um den Benutzern das Senden dies noch geschieht. Gibt es eine Art oder Monitoring-Tool, das uns ein Frühwarnsystem geben, wenn die Sperren auftreten?

Wenn nicht, welcher Code würde ich laufen Schleusen zu zeigen und zu präsentieren mit dem Benutzernamen, der die Schleusen verursacht?

Danke

War es hilfreich?

Lösung

Ich habe keine Ahnung, was Live ist und ich habe keine Ahnung, was Dokumente, Ordner und Bewegungen Sie sprechen. That being said, da Sie Schlösser erwähnen und Sie etikettierte Ihre Frage SQL Server: in einer SQL Server-System Lock-Conten kann erheblich durch den Einsatz von Snapshot-Isolation Modelle reduziert werden, finden Sie unter Verwenden von Snapshot Isolation . So einfach read_committed Snapshot ermöglichen, und dies wird entsperren jede Lese unter dem Standard ausgeführt, lesen Sie verpflichtet, Isolationsstufe:

ALTER DATABASE [dbname] SET READ_COMMITTED_SNAPSHOT ON;
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ow
scroll top